I've been a CPA for over 25 years - the AI threat is relatively new, and right now seems overwhelming to many professional fields. However, I see two big counterweights which could make it less of a problem over the long term:

  1. Almost all AI independent firms are being propped up by venture capital infusions, as most users are free tier users, and paid subscriptions aren't even close to covering the costs of running the systems (developers and other infrastructure combined). The only continuous uses of AI will likely be with established firms who have already been integrating AI into their existing structures, like Amazon chatbots, Google Gemini integrated search, SaaS firms with their own customized algorithms, etc

  2. Many users are getting wise to the limitations of AI. LLMs are known to "hallucinate" (make up) facts, provide correct answers to wrong questions, be excessively positive in affirming users existing beliefs, etc. They are not actually learning or undersanding anything, they are predictive language models, meaning they don't really "know" what they're answering and analyzing, merely elaborating on existing writings on various subjects, often quoting known misinformation, as well as other issues.

All in all, it remains to be seen. I have found it useful in attempting to summarize famous books, academic theories, etc. However, in my experience it's almost always a good idea to check the AI output with reliable sources. For example, source journals, Associated Press, Wikipedia.

In government and NFP accounting, often bills need to be dated conforming to their fiscal year. Nothing nefarious about creating an accrual to an Unbilled Receivable/Contract Asset and credit to Revenue. Thsn issue the invoice in July, crediting the Unbilled AR.
